Runbook: SQL linting for the Tidequery repo. All .sql files are linted pre-merge; the linter enforces keyword casing, explicit JOIN conditions, and a ban on SELECT * outside of scratch directories. Violations block the merge — there is no override label by design. If the linter flags generated migration files, add the directory to the exclusion list rather than disabling rules inline, since inline disables are stripped by the formatter. For this week's sync, note that the linter config in main currently reads as follows.

config for tagaf-bawif:
[norok]
host = norok.ordinworks.local
user = norok_svc
database = norok_prod

Orders in the Quillbasket DB use soft deletes: deleted_at is set, rows never dropped. Purge job runs weekly, removes rows older than 90 days. All reads must filter deleted_at IS NULL — the ORM does this; raw SQL must too. Audit trail lives in orders_tombstones, append-only. Restores go through the internal Reclaim service, never manual UPDATEs. Reclaim requires service auth on every call; the key for staging is below.

gateway credential: zpat7_wu4aBVX

## Artifact Signing — SDK Parity Notes (Weekly Sync)

Kestrel SDK for Android reached parity with the Swift client this sprint: offline queueing, batched telemetry, and retry semantics now match. Both SDKs ship as signed artifacts from the same pipeline. Remaining gap: background sync throttling, targeted next sprint. Verify both release bundles before tagging. Both artifacts validate against the shared signing key below.

signing key of kawig-fafog = bky19_6Fypv1qws7J8qJtaYjX